This project presents an interactive data visualization challenging the Armey Curve theory, which posits an optimal government spending level for economic growth, by analyzing real-world data from 151 countries. It proposes alternative statistical models like power law to better fit the observed negative relationship between spending and growth. The analysis is interesting for its policy implications and empirical challenge to a widely-taught economic concept.
